Property Amenities
Rooms
Park Hotel Blub Berlin offers 151 accommodations with minibars and complimentary newspapers. Accommodations offer separate sitting areas. Beds feature premium bedding. Televisions come with cable channels and pay movies.
Bathrooms include handheld showerheads, makeup/shaving mirrors, and hair dryers. This Berlin hotel provides wireless high-speed Internet access for a surcharge. Additionally, rooms include windows that open and blackout drapes/curtains. Housekeeping is offered daily and irons/ironing boards can be requested.

“An smazing choice for such great value”
To be honest the only reason i choose this hotel was because the word 'blub' made me laugh. How lucky was i that the jokes ended there as the service and quality was excellent. We didn't speak German however this was not an issue as many of the helpful staff spoke English and those who didn't still tried to help us. With a 24 hour reception going out late was not an issue and being situated down the road from the station helped a lot. The walk is 5 mins tops and is accompanied by a wonderful river shot with wildlife to greet you each time you pass by. There were delicious food options in the hotel and everything smelt so enticing, we didn't have some purely because we rushed out every morning however it was clear to see people did return each day for the same food with the same smiles. My one gripe? they had ran out of king sized beds however the memory foam mattresses made up for this slight oversight as we pushed the 2 doubles together. Honestly this was such a lucky pick but i will be staying with them every time i visit Berlin.
“I would definatly recommend it, the hotel is really pleasant.”
My boyfriend and I went to Berlin on the 31st May for 3 nights. There was a short train journey from SFX airport to Alexanderplatz (the centre). On one of the days we went to the Reichstag hoping to go inside and look around, however we got there and had to make a 3day reservation. So to avoid disappointment i would book this as it is free. I would also book tickets to go up to the television tower in Alexanderplatz, as the queueing time was at least an 1hr 30mins after buying tickets. We also went to the Olympic Stadium which i recommend going on a tour. The tour was in German/English but the guide was very infromative and we learnt a lot. Out hotel was very clean, and the people were very friendly. However, it was quite a few stops from the centre of Berlin which made getting to places longer. Also the walk from the train station to the hotel wasn't the best as it was a quite neighbourhood and it was fairly ery. Once in the hotel it was really nice and very comfortable and clean. however, the trip was packed out as we did as much as we could. I would definatly recommend Berlin for anyone who wants to visit a city with lots of things to do!
“A comfortable break in BERLIN!!”
The hotel really served it purpose well for a base for an enjoyable European city break in Berlin. The standards of cleanliness was very good. The staff were always helpful and friendly and went out their way to make us feel comfortable. The breakfast selection was incredible! Everything from cereals to bread rolls to smoked salmon for breakfast, with a selection of juices and speciality teas along with endless jugs of coffee. The transport network around the hotel was excellent and provided fast and cheap transport for easy and quick transport in to the city centre and other attractions around. There are a couple of restaurants within easy walking distance, especially La Serra steakhouse, which provided cheap, delicious food and in a very friendly atmosphere! Overall, Park Hotel Blub is a fantastic hotel! Well recommended!

“Great Hotel; good value”
My partner and I stayed at the Park Hotel in October 2010 for 3 nights. I was surprised to find such a good value hotel and booked it immediately. When we arrived we were impressed by the hotel and its service. We had dinner in the hotel restaurant that very first night and it was amazing. However, after our first night we found out why the room was so 'cheap'. We had a room facing the road which seemed to be a main road and traffic never stopped during the night. We hardly got any sleep that first night and the first thing we bought the next day were ear plugs. All in all, the hotel and staff was great. Breakfast and dinner were amazing. The hotel is close to the tube station and you're in the centre of Berlin within minutes. However, make sure you get a room facing away from the road. I guess you get what you pay for....

“Great hotel for the price”
The hotel is clean and tidy and comfortable. The staff was outstandingly helpful and friendly. It's not nice enough to actually be considered 4-star, but considering the amazingly low price I paid, I was extremely happy with it. The only real drawback is the location - its about 20 minutes by subway from most of the tourist sites plus a 6-minute walk from subway to hotel. For me, to get a reasonably nice hotel like this at a great price, travelling the extra distance was worth it - it might not be for you if you really value location, or can afford to stay somewhere more expensive in the city center.
